Filling out the Application For Bail Piece is an important step for those acting as sureties in criminal cases in Adams County, Pennsylvania. This guide will provide you with detailed instructions on how to complete the form correctly and efficiently online.

- Begin with the first section where you will need to enter your name and the name of the defendant in the designated fields. Make sure to spell all names correctly as they appear in court records.
- Next, fill in the case number(s) associated with the defendant. This is crucial for proper identification and processing of the bail piece.
- In the charges section, provide a brief description of the charges faced by the defendant. Clearly articulate any specifics, as this will be part of the official record.
- Indicate the amount for which you previously became surety. Enter this figure accurately in the provided field.
- Specify the date when you initially became surety. This detail is essential and should be formatted as indicated on the form.
- You will need to explain the reasons for your request to be removed as surety in the space provided. Be clear and concise in your explanation.
- Acknowledge your understanding that the defendant will remain in custody until new bail is posted by checking or signing in the appropriate section.
- The next section will require your signature as the surety. Ensure your signature is clear and matches the names provided earlier.

In Pennsylvania, a judge sets bail during arraignment. The judge considers several factors, including the nature of the offense and the defendant's criminal history.
